Yes Sir.The problem with rules is that they don’t cover everything and humans tend to like to add to them or subtract from them. Humans also like to find the loopholes to get around them.
The two great commandments cover for all the rest.There’s a reason Jesus said the two greatest commandments were loving God and loving our neighbors. I don’t need a rule on giving to the poor. If I love the poor that giving comes naturally There’s no rule that says I shouldn’t drive my truck through my neighbor’s flowerbed, but if I love them I naturally won’t do that.
What rules do you see that love and the fruits of the Spirit don’t cover? What fruits of the Spirit do not come from love? God is the root. God is love. God produces the fruit in us because He loves us. Love is the first fruit and the underlying principle for all the rest.

The baptism with the Spirit by Jesus is what happened in Acts 2 and 10, and throughout the book of Acts.
The filling of the Spirit is the same as the filling of the tabernacle and temple with God's presence. Just as God filled those places with His presence, He fills the believer with His presence.

Indwelling is different than being filled. We are responsible to be filled with the Spirit, but have nothing to do with being indwelled. One is the work of the Spirit placing us into the body of Christ and the other involves our daily submission and yielding to the Spirit.The Holy Spirit permanently indwells the believer.
That is why we are called a temple of the Holy Spirit.
When the Spirit fills us?
That is when the Spirit is in control over our flesh and works within our own thinking process as being one with us.
All Christians all have the indwelling.
Sealed unto the day of redemption. Ephesians 4:30
But, not all have the filling of the Spirit.
As evidenced by one's inability to think with sound doctrine.
By their fruit, you will know who is not filled with the Spirit.
By their wisdom in handling and thinking with the Word of God, you will know who, is.
It is a pain to watch those who keep failing to recognize some area of sin in their life that keeps them from being filled.
